I am having a horrid time of getting SN Pro Plus 6.0.6 to install on a Dell Inspiron laptop. XP SP2. It installs clean through and when I attempt to use the telescope function, all I get is the dreaded Error 429. I have uninstalled, installed, uninstalled... and finally just gave up. Clearly something is not being registered or installed correctly and I have no idea where to start hunting beyond this:
In the install log there are two errors, both related to a java utility install issue. I suspect this is the culprit but I can not find a way to work through this as you can not see the "zip" files that SN is working from (that I know of). Any ideas?
